1. What is Zoning?
At its core, zoning refers to the division of land into different areas or zones, each with its own set of designated uses and regulations. These regulations dictate how land can be used, what types of buildings can be constructed, the maximum height and density allowed, and other factors that contribute to the overall development of an area.

2. The Purpose of Zoning
Zoning regulations serve several purposes, all aimed at promoting public health, safety, and welfare. Some key objectives include:

Orderly Development: Zoning helps establish a sense of order and organization in how land is used and developed within a community.
Protection of Property Values: By setting standards for development, zoning can help maintain property values by ensuring that incompatible land uses are separated.
Preservation of Natural Resources: Zoning can be used to protect environmentally sensitive areas such as wetlands or wildlife habitats.
Promotion of Public Health and Safety: Zoning regulations often incorporate requirements for setbacks, parking, fire safety, and other measures aimed at ensuring the well-being of residents and visitors.

3. Types of Zoning
There are several common types of zoning classifications you may encounter:

Residential: This zoning designation is typically intended for single-family homes, multi-family dwellings, or other residential uses.
Commercial: Commercial zoning is for areas designated for businesses, offices, retail establishments, and other commercial activities.
Industrial: Industrial zoning is used for areas where manufacturing, warehousing, and other industrial activities take place.
Recreational/Open Space: These zones are reserved for parks, playgrounds, sports facilities, and other recreational purposes.
Mixed-Use: Mixed-use zoning allows for a combination of residential, commercial, and/or industrial activities within a defined area.

4. Zoning Codes and Ordinances
Zoning regulations are typically established through zoning codes or ordinances. These legal documents outline the specific requirements and restrictions for each zoning district. They may address building height limitations, setbacks from property lines, parking requirements, landscaping standards, and more. Zoning codes are usually adopted and enforced by local governments such as cities or counties.

5. Zoning Variances and Special Exceptions
In some cases, property owners may seek a zoning variance or a special exception from the standard zoning regulations. A variance allows a property owner to deviate from certain requirements due to unique circumstances, while a special exception permits a certain use that is not otherwise allowed in the zoning district. Obtaining a variance or special exception typically involves an application process and review by the local zoning board or other governing body.

To gain a comprehensive understanding of zoning in architecture, it is important to familiarize oneself with the key concepts involved. Below are some essential points to consider:

  • Zoning Districts: Zoning districts are specific areas within a jurisdiction that have been designated with certain permitted land uses and development regulations. They can range from residential, commercial, industrial, recreational, agricultural, or a combination of these. Each zoning district has its own set of rules and restrictions that dictate how the land can be used, the building heights and setbacks allowed, parking requirements, and more.
  • Zoning Ordinances: Zoning ordinances are local laws or regulations enacted by municipalities to establish and enforce zoning standards. They outline the rules and requirements for development within each zoning district. These ordinances often include provisions for building size and height, setback requirements, parking and landscaping standards, signage regulations, and other aspects related to the use of land.
  • Conditional Use Permits: In certain cases, a property owner may seek to use their land in a way that is not explicitly permitted by the existing zoning regulations. In such instances, they may apply for a conditional use permit (CUP) from the local zoning board or planning commission. A CUP allows for a specific land use that is deemed appropriate under certain conditions and criteria.
  • Variances: A variance is a request for relief from certain zoning requirements due to unique circumstances or hardships associated with a particular property. Property owners can apply for a variance if they can demonstrate that strict compliance with the zoning regulations would cause undue hardship and that granting the variance would not harm the public interest.
  • Site Plan Review: Before a development project can proceed, it often needs to undergo a site plan review process. This involves submitting detailed plans and documents to the local planning department for approval. The review typically considers factors such as building design, parking, landscaping, stormwater management, and compliance with zoning regulations.

    Understanding Architectural Zones: A Comprehensive Guide to Function and Design

    Understanding Architectural Zones: A Comprehensive Guide to Function and Design

    Architecture is a complex field that involves the design and construction of buildings and structures. One important aspect of architectural design is understanding architectural zones. Architectural zones refer to different areas within a building that serve specific functions and have distinct design considerations. These zones play a crucial role in creating functional and aesthetically pleasing spaces. In this comprehensive guide, we will explore the concept of architectural zones and their significance in the overall design process.

    1. Definition of Architectural Zones:
    – Architectural zones are designated areas within a building that are designed to serve specific functions.
    – Each zone has unique characteristics and requirements based on its intended purpose.
    – The design of architectural zones takes into consideration factors such as space utilization, circulation, accessibility, and aesthetics.

    2. Importance of Architectural Zones:
    – Effective zoning ensures that a building is functional and meets the needs of its occupants.
    – Proper zoning enhances the flow and efficiency of movement within a building.
    – Architectural zones contribute to the overall comfort, safety, and well-being of individuals using the space.

    3. Types of Architectural Zones:
    i. Public Zones:
    – Public zones are areas intended for public use and interaction.
    – Examples include lobbies, waiting areas, and exhibition spaces.
    – These zones are usually designed to be visually appealing and welcoming.

    ii. Private Zones:
    – Private zones are areas intended for individual or restricted use.
    – Examples include offices, bedrooms, and private restrooms.
    – Privacy and functionality are key considerations in the design of these zones.

    iii. Service Zones:
    – Service zones are areas dedicated to support functions such as storage, mechanical systems, and circulation.
    – Examples include utility rooms, mechanical rooms, and corridors.
    – These zones are often designed to be hidden from public view and prioritize functionality over aesthetics.

    iv. Circulation Zones:
    – Circulation zones refer to pathways and routes that connect different areas within a building.
    – Examples include corridors, staircases, and elevators.
    – The design of circulation zones should prioritize efficient movement and accessibility.

    4. Design Considerations for Architectural Zones:
    – Each architectural zone requires careful consideration of factors such as lighting, acoustics, ventilation, and materials.
    – Accessibility and compliance with building codes and regulations are essential considerations.
    – The aesthetics of each zone should align with the overall design concept while fulfilling its specific function.

    The Zoning Process

    The zoning process typically involves the following steps:

    1. Zoning Map and Ordinance: Local governments create a zoning map that designates different zones within their jurisdiction. The zoning ordinance contains the regulations and requirements for each zone.

    2. Zoning District Determination: Property owners or developers must determine the zoning designation of a particular piece of land to understand what uses are allowed and what restrictions may apply.

    3. Permit Applications: When planning to develop a property, individuals or entities must submit permit applications to the local government. These applications typically include architectural plans, site plans, and information on the proposed land use and building design.

    4. Zoning Board Review: The local zoning board or commission reviews permit applications to ensure compliance with zoning regulations. They consider factors such as parking, traffic impact, building design, and compatibility with surrounding land uses.

    5. Public Hearings: In some cases, public hearings are held to gather input from community members who may be impacted by the proposed development. This allows for public participation in the decision-making process.

    6. Zoning Variance or Special Exception: If a property owner seeks to deviate from the strict application of zoning regulations, they may apply for a variance or special exception. These are granted based on specific criteria, such as hardship or unique circumstances.
